Abstract:
The present invention relates to a method for preparing cerium carbonate that can improve yield and productivity of cerium carbonate, cerium carbonate powder, and a method for preparing cerium oxide using the same. The method for preparing cerium carbonate comprises the steps of mixing a cerium precursor and urea; and, elevating the temperature of the mixture to 50˜250° C. under solvent free condition to react the cerium precursor and urea.
Abstract:
Provided are a semiconductor device including a fuse focus detector, a fabrication method thereof and a laser repair method. In a chip region, fuses may be formed at a first level. A fuse focus detector including first and second conductive layers may be formed in a scribe line region. The first conductive layer may be formed at the first level, while the second conductive layer may be formed at a different level. For a laser repair method, a target region may be divided into sub-regions. In one selected sub-region, the fuse focus detector may be laser scanned in a direction for a reflection light measurement providing information on a thickness of the fuse focus detector. Using the thickness information, a focus offset value of a fuse in the selected sub-region may be calculated. When the focus offset value is within an allowable range, fuse cutting may be performed.
Abstract:
Provided are a fuse box that simultaneously prevents damage caused by laser blowing and cross talk between the fuses and a method of manufacturing the same. In a fuse box having an open region in which fuses are opened by laser blowing and a bundle region in which fuse opens do not occur, a capping layer, adjacent to the open region, having a metal layer and an insulation layer covers the outermost fuses in the bundle region, thereby reducing the influence of laser blowing of fuses in the bundle region, and preventing capacitive coupling caused by the formation of a parasitic capacitor between fuse lines and an insulation layer therebetween. Accordingly, cross talk due to the capacitive coupling can be prevented, thereby enhancing the reliability of a fuse circuit. Lower fuses can be disposed in a lower layer in the bundle region, thereby forming a two-layered fuse box.

Abstract:
A manufacturing system comprising an assembly unit for assembling components of a product, a test unit for testing the assembled product and a packaging unit for packaging the product that has passed the test unit is provided. The assembly unit comprises a moving unit, a worktable adjacent to the moving unit, first and second auxiliary worktables and a caster provided on a lower portion thereof, and a rotator to rotate one of the first and second auxiliary worktables with respect to the other within an predetermined angle. The test unit comprises a rotation table, a base for supporting the rotation table, a driving unit provided on the base, and a plurality of jigs disposed on the rotation table at a predetermined interval. Thus, the manufacturing system provides improved productivity with a small work space and work force coping with an increase and decrease of production, and a variety of products.
Abstract:
This invention provides a method for preparing 2-(2-hydroxyphenyl)-2H-benzotriatzole of formula (I) below, consisting of steps of: a) performing a first reduction in which hydrazine hydrate is added to a compound of formula (II) below with or without a phase transition catalyst in the presence of solvents which include a nonpolar solvent, water, and an alkaline compound, thereby preparing a compound of formula (III) below; and b) performing a second reduction in which water is added to the compound of formula (III) prepared in step a), and then zinc powder and sulfuric acid are added thereto with or without the phase transition catalyst, wherein, X is halogen or hydrogen; R is hydrogen, C1-C12 alkyl, C5-C8 cycloalkyl, phenyl, or phelyl-C1-C4 alkyl; and R′ is C1-C12 alkyl, C5-C8 cycloalkyl, phenyl, or phenyl-C1-C4 alkyl.
Abstract:
A device and a method for removing and re-engaging display devices with a conveyor belt system to facilitate tilt testing eliminates much of the manual labor associated with performing a tilt test. The device combines a fixture with a set of cameras to perform a tilt test using a tilt test pattern that is displayed on the screen of the cathode ray tube. The device and method allow an efficient tilt testing to be performed while minimizing the work process and time period for tilt testing, thus enhancing productivity. Furthermore, the time delay normally caused by the manual carrying of the display device by workers is reduced, along with the associated damage to the display devices. As a result, the overall level of quality of the image display devices that are produced can be increased.
Abstract:
An audio data playback clock signal generating apparatus of a digital VCR synchronizes an audio frame playback synchronization signal with a video frame synchronization signal when an audio data recorded in a magnetic tape is played back based on a phase error of an audio data frame size AF-SIZE and an audio data playback clock signal of the previous video frame. The audio data playback clock signal generating apparatus comprises an audio data frame size decoder, a low pass filter, a voltage-controlled oscillator, and phase error generating block and can be implemented by a large scale integration(LSI) to thereby provide a non-complex circuit and an accurate synchronization between the audio frame playback synchronization signal and the video frame synchronization signal.

Abstract:
A semiconductor device and methods of cutting a fuse of a semiconductor device are provided, the semiconductor device includes a semiconductor substrate that includes a fuse region, a plurality of fuse patterns disposed in the fuse region of the semiconductor substrate, and an insulating layer that insulates the fuse patterns from the semiconductor substrate. The fuse patterns each include a fuse. The fuse patterns are linked to the semiconductor substrate.
